1) Lesson study is a collaborative approach used in teacher professional development where teachers work together to plan, teach, observe, and evaluate "research lessons" with the goal of improving student learning.
2) It is informed by the Japanese concept of "jugyou kenkyuu" and focuses on developing a deeper understanding of how students learn through iterative lesson planning and refinement.
3) Lesson study allows teachers insight into the "pedagogical black box" by collaboratively examining how students engage with lessons, which can help shift practice away from a top-down model of teacher development toward a more dynamic, student-centered approach.
